Essential Tools for Pollination

  • Paintbrush or Small Brush: Ideal for hand-pollinating flowers by transferring pollen from one flower to another.
  • Electric Pollinator: A battery-operated device that gently vibrates flowers to mimic natural pollination, increasing efficiency.
  • Magnifying Glass: Helps to closely observe flowers and ensure pollination is successful.

Tools for Maintaining Alpine Strawberries

  • Pruning Shears: Used to remove dead or damaged leaves and runners, promoting healthy growth.
  • Hand Trowel: Facilitates soil aeration and planting new strawberry runners or replacing plants.
  • Watering Can or Hose with Spray Nozzle: Provides gentle watering to prevent root rot and maintain consistent moisture.
  • Mulch: Organic mulch such as straw or wood chips helps retain soil moisture and suppress weeds.
  • Fertilizer Spreader: Ensures even distribution of nutrients, supporting vigorous growth.
